Well here is the latest and of course california is involved. The new Calnev POE is set to be built on I-15 inprimm nevada. It will also have C.A.R.B COPS . This will eliminate the small check stations on I-15 And will be another super coop. The bids for contractors was just put in the paper yesterday to build this new coop/c.a.r.b/poe. So be warned fellow drivers it won't take long for them to put it up as nevada already has started their share. I'm just shocked they didn't put it up on a grade lol. Seems supercoops are the new thing.

Dewey has it right. They decided to put it at primm with a joint venture with nevada. It will be a super coop not a small weigh in motion. According to nhp it will have prepass but I'm sure the carb cops will know which trucks are legal and which ones are not. But from what I understand trucks can get permits to travel in cali but I'm not sure the length of time they can stay. We had nhp at our yard today and he was explaining the new hos rules to some drivers and the coop came up and he said it was going to be on the same scale as utah/arizona on 15 north and southbound.
